Trying to decide between the mountains or the lake? Why not both. Set on just under 2 acres in Cedar Creek on Lake Keowee, this home gives you sunset views year-round, and in the winter you can see the mountains. The views are awesome, especially in the winter. If you want to see more of the mountains, it wouldn’t take much. When you’re ready for the water, your boat slip is just a short golf cart ride away. Easy to get to, easy to use. It’s an end tie, which makes getting in and out easier. Cedar Creek is a gated community that gives you the lifestyle without the resort price tag. Clubhouse, pickleball, marina… but it still feels private. Inside, the home feels intentional. Hickory floors, stone fireplace, and wraparound porches on both levels that you’ll end up using all the time. The main living room opens up with vaulted ceilings, and there’s also a large screened porch with the same feel that you’ll find yourself using more than you planned. This is a house that works just as well for two people as it does for a full house. The kitchen ties in naturally. If you know your way around a kitchen, you’ll appreciate not just how it looks, but how it works. Big farmhouse sink, stainless island, and room to move. The primary suite is on the main level, with a walk-in tile shower and direct access to the deck. There’s also a second bedroom on the main. Upstairs, there’s another bedroom with its own balcony, a crow’s nest-style space that gives you another spot to take in the views. There are also two unfinished spaces that give you options down the road or plenty of storage now. The lower level is where the home really extends how it lives. A large second living area that works just as well for a quiet night as it does for a full house. It gives you space for guests without everyone being on top of each other. The accent wall is kill beetle pine, which gives it a texture and character you don’t see often. There’s also a second primary suite, ideal for guests, plus a workshop space that could be finished if you ever needed more. If this feels right, it’s worth a look.
